These steps were verified to work as of June 2024.
Install WSL (Windows Subsystem for Linux) on Windows by running Windows Powershell as Administrator and typing:
wsl --install
Reboot Windows
Upon reboot, you should be asked to set up a user and password for Linux. If not, open Ubuntu from the Start menu.
Follow the :ref:`Building Firefox On Linux` instructions.
Note
For Mercurial to work, you will need to follow the instructions for bash and restart WSL.
Run the following commands to install dependencies needed to build and run Firefox:
sudo apt update sudo apt install libgtk-3-0 libasound2 libx11-xcb-dev
